I got the design from Kathy Wise Designs, but she teases you. She shows a picture of the Jaguar complete with a bunch of plants and other animals, but she only would sell me the line art of the Jaguar lying on a branch.
I decided to add my own clipart, some from other intarsias and some I drew. Everything was done in Aspire! Size is 64” x 42”. I started counting how may parts there was, but after I took my shoes off and got past 20, I lost count.

Michael, I use 1/8-in tempered hardboard for the backing. The different wood I used was all 4/4 except for the frame where I used 5/4 oak. To set the different thickness of each piece, I used both the round and flat shape, while adjusting the Angle and Base Height. I always had the Limit to Height set, which sometimes didn't work, so I would double check the Z height of each piece and set it to the height I wanted. The distance between each vector I set at .03-inch. Thanks everyone for the complement.What did you use for the backing? (What thickness?)
